Mark Graban

Mark Graban is an internationally-recognized consultant, published author, professional speaker, blogger, podcaster, and entrepreneur. His Operational Excellence approach is influenced by experiences with Lean Management (a.k.a. the Toyota Production System), statistical methods, and change management concepts including psychological safety.

He builds upon a deep education in engineering and management with practical experience helping people collaborate and improve: executives, frontline employees, and all points in between. Mark has worked for corporations including General Motors, Dell, and Honeywell, also holding key roles with two software startups. Since 2010, Mark has been a consultant for healthcare organizations and in other industries.

Mark earned a Bachelor of Science in Industrial Engineering from Northwestern University. He later earned dual degrees from the Massachusetts Institute of Technology as a Fellow in the Leaders for Global Operations program: a Master of Science in Mechanical Engineering and and MBA from the MIT Sloan of Management. 

He was certified as a “Lean Expert” (the equivalent of a “Black Belt”) during his time at Honeywell. Mark is also trained and certified in the “4 Stages of Psychological Safety” methodology through LeaderFactor.
